AP1. How did you get into voice acting and how did you land the role of Envy in the extremely popular Fullmetal Alchemist? WP: I
got into it because a friend of mine, (Cynthia Cranz) invited me to an
audition...they were looking for a villain, Amick on Blue Gender. I
had never done voice acting before. Cynthia plays Chi Chi on Dragon
Ball Z, we were in a play together and she thought of me! I went in
and auditioned for Blue Gender with Chris Sabot and that is when I got
my first role as Amick and I have been with Funimation ever since.
